From: Dmitry Stogov Date: Thu, 27 Dec 2018 21:14:49 +0000 (+0300) Subject: Added missing invalidations. X-Git-Tag: php-7.4.0alpha1~1327 X-Git-Url: https://granicus.if.org/sourcecode?a=commitdiff_plain;h=c706adaaabb3537579ed727ded4c16b258f9453b;p=php Added missing invalidations. --- diff --git a/ext/phar/phar.c b/ext/phar/phar.c index ac14b8bafe..d58882d2c8 100644 --- a/ext/phar/phar.c +++ b/ext/phar/phar.c @@ -3375,6 +3375,9 @@ PHP_GINIT_FUNCTION(phar) /* {{{ */ phar_mime_type mime; memset(phar_globals, 0, sizeof(zend_phar_globals)); + HT_INVALIDATE(&phar_globals->phar_persist_map); + HT_INVALIDATE(&phar_globals->phar_fname_map); + HT_INVALIDATE(&phar_globals->phar_alias_map); phar_globals->readonly = 1; zend_hash_init(&phar_globals->mime_types, 0, NULL, mime_type_dtor, 1);